加入收藏 | 设为首页 | 会员中心 | 我要投稿 天瑞地安资讯网 (https://www.52baoding.com/)- 网络、物联网络、物联安全、云安全、行业智能!
当前位置: 首页 > 站长学院 > Asp教程 > 正文

ASP教程:技术驱动视图逻辑高效分离

发布时间:2025-11-26 14:05:52 所属栏目:Asp教程 来源:DaWei
导读:  在现代Web开发中,ASP(Active Server Pages)作为一种服务器端脚本技术,广泛应用于动态网页的构建。为了确保系统的安全性和可维护性,合理地进行视图逻辑的分离至关重要。  技术驱动的视图逻辑分离能够有效降

  在现代Web开发中,ASP(Active Server Pages)作为一种服务器端脚本技术,广泛应用于动态网页的构建。为了确保系统的安全性和可维护性,合理地进行视图逻辑的分离至关重要。


  技术驱动的视图逻辑分离能够有效降低代码耦合度,提升系统的可扩展性。通过将业务逻辑与页面展示逻辑分开,开发者可以更专注于各自的功能模块,减少因修改一处而影响全局的风险。


本效果图由AI生成,仅供参考

  在ASP中,采用分层架构是实现高效分离的关键。例如,可以将数据访问层、业务逻辑层和视图层分别处理,使得每一层只负责自身的职责,从而增强系统的安全性。


  安全防护措施应当贯穿整个开发过程。在编写ASP代码时,应严格验证用户输入,防止跨站脚本攻击(XSS)和SQL注入等常见威胁。同时,合理的权限控制也是保障系统安全的重要环节。


  使用模板引擎或控件化设计,有助于进一步分离视图逻辑。这种方式不仅提升了代码的复用率,还使得前端界面的修改更加灵活,减少了对后端逻辑的依赖。


  在实际开发中,团队协作也需遵循统一的编码规范和安全标准。定期进行代码审查和安全测试,能够及时发现并修复潜在的安全隐患,确保系统始终处于受控状态。


  本站观点,通过技术手段实现视图逻辑的高效分离,不仅能提升开发效率,还能显著增强系统的安全性和稳定性。

(编辑:天瑞地安资讯网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章